Infosys Signs Women's Tennis Champ Iga Swiatek as Brand Ambassador
In a groundbreaking move that further bridges the worlds of sports and technology, Infosys, a global leader in consulting and digital services, announced a multi-year partnership with women's tennis World No. 1, Iga Swiatek. The collaboration establishes Swiatek as the global brand ambassador for Infosys, with a key focus on promoting Digital Innovation and inspiring women worldwide.
This announcement came on the heels of Infosys signing tennis legend Rafael Nadal for the same prestigious role, solidifying the company's commitment to both tennis excellence and technological advancement.
The collaboration between Infosys and Swiatek also extends beyond the tennis court, as both entities aim to develop programs that empower young women across the globe. The focus will be on enabling women to build careers in science, technology, engineering, and mathematics (STEM), areas that have become increasingly vital in today's technologically driven world.

Actress Seema R. Deo Dies
Veteran Bollywood and Marathi film actress Seema R. Deo passed away at the age of 81.
She is Well-known for her memorable performances in classics like the superhit 1971 film 'Anand' and the 1974 movie 'Kora Kagaz'.
Seema Deo acted in nearly 90 Hindi and Marathi movies in a career spanning over six decades from the black-and-white to the colour era of the Indian film industry.

Infosys Onboards Nadal as Ambassador for Brand and Infosys' Digital Innovation
Tech giant Infosys extended its partnership with Tennis star Rafael Nadal as an ambassador for the brand and Infosys' Digital Innovation. To mark Nadal's first-ever collaboration with a digital services company, Infosys and Nadal's coaching team are developing an AI-powered match analysis tool, the Bengaluru-headquartered company said in a release.

Legendary Statistical Scientist C. R. Rao Passes Away
On a day India marked its presence on the Moon, it lost one of its brightest mathematical stars. C. Radhakrishna Rao, one of India's greatest mathematicians and statisticians, died in the US at the age of 102.
C. R. Rao, who completed his Masters from Andhra University, won the International Prize in Statistics (2023), which is considered equivalent to the Nobel Prize.
He was awarded India's highest honours the Padma Bhushan and Padma Vibhushan in 1969 and 2001, respectively.
Rao was also a member of several government committees for the development of national statistical systems, statistical education and research in India. He served as chairman of the Committee on Statistics (1962-69), chairman of the Demographic and Communication for Population Control (1968-69), chairman of the Committee on Mathematics, Atomic Energy Commission, AEC (1969-78), member of the Committee on Science and Technology, COST (1969-71).

Tata Capital Names Shubman Gill as Brand Ambassador
Tata Capital, the financial services arm of the Tata Group, named Indian cricketer Shubman Gill as its brand ambassador. The company plans to launch a multi-media campaign featuring the young cricketer in the upcoming weeks.
Representing the aspirations and dreams of India's youthful, dynamic, and diverse population, Shubman Gill has become a self-made youth icon with a tremendous fan following across the country. His style of play, which combines the qualities of determination, reliability, and trustworthiness, aligns seamlessly with Tata Capital's brand promise 'Count on Us'.
Tata Capital is based in Mumbai and was founded in 2007.
Rajiv Sabharwal is the Managing Director and Chief Executive Officer of the company as in 2023.
